LONG, Charles Wesley Sto 1c, V55625, RCNVR, MPK - 14 Feb 1945, 29TH MTB FLOTILLA - Son of Charles Henry and Mary Jane Long, of Hamilton, Ontario.
Stoker Long died due to an accidental fire and explosion that destroyer numerous MTB in harbour at Ostend, Belgium. His body was never recovered.
Ships served in HMCS STAR - Enlisted / Commenced Active Service 26 Feb 1943 HMCS YORK - Served in YORK 09 Jul 1943 - 06 Sep 1943 MTB-464 - Served in MTB-464 26 Mar 1944 - 30 May 1944 29TH MTB FLOTILLA - Drafted to the 29th MTB FLOTILLA 31 May 944 as a Sto 1c, RCNVR
